*** CHEMICAL IDENTIFICATION ***
RTECS NUMBER : OK6410000
CHEMICAL NAME : Luteinizing hormone-releasing hormone, (D-ala(sup
6)-des-gly(sup 10))-, ethylamide
LAST UPDATED : 198910
DATA ITEMS CITED : 1
COMPOUND DESCRIPTOR : Reproductive Effector
Hormone
SYNONYMS/TRADE NAMES :
* (D-Ala(sup 6)-des-gly(sup 10))-LHRH ethylamide
* (D-Ala(sup 6)-des-gly(sup 10))-luteinizing hormone-releasing hormone
ethylamide
*** HEALTH HAZARD DATA ***
** REPRODUCTIVE DATA **
TYPE OF TEST : TDLo - Lowest published toxic dose
ROUTE OF EXPOSURE : Subcutaneous
SPECIES OBSERVED : Rodent - rat
DOSE : 875 ug/kg
SEX/DURATION : female 1-7 day(s) after conception
TOXIC EFFECTS :
Reproductive - Fertility - pre-implantation mortality (e.g. reduction in
number of implants per female; total number of implants per corpora lutea)
REFERENCE :
BBRCA9 Biochemical and Biophysical Research Communications. (Academic
Press, Inc., 1 E. First St., Duluth, MN 55802) V.1- 1959-
Volume(issue)/page/year: 72,1003,1976
